Gravel biking around Halsou offers routes through varied terrain, characterized by rolling hills, river valleys, and forested sections. The region features a mix of paved roads, gravel tracks, and dirt paths suitable for gravel bikes. Elevations can be significant, particularly on longer routes that traverse local cols and gorges. This area provides a diverse landscape for gravel cyclists seeking both challenging climbs and scenic rides.

An uneven climb with some very steep sections. A low gear ratio is definitely recommended. It's best to go when the view is clear because up close, apart from the horses and greenery, there's not much to see. I climbed Artzamendi in the clouds, but I still enjoyed the challenge.

The Pas de Roland is a gorge carved by the Nive River near Itxassou in Labourd. Located at the bottom of the gorge, the path runs alongside beautiful cliffs in a remarkable mineral setting. The road follows the river, through the Basque hinterland, in a pleasant and bucolic atmosphere.

The gravel biking trails around Halsou are generally challenging, with 6 out of 8 routes rated as difficult. These often feature significant elevation changes, traversing rolling hills, river valleys, and local cols. There are also 2 moderate routes available for those seeking a less strenuous ride.
While many routes are challenging, beginners can find a suitable option with The Ustaritz Moors – Chapelle d'Otsanz loop from Lapurdi. This moderate 11.2 km route offers a good introduction to gravel biking in the region without the intense climbs found on other trails.
You can expect varied terrain, including rolling hills, scenic river valleys, and forested sections. The routes combine paved roads, gravel tracks, and dirt paths. Many trails feature significant elevation changes as they navigate local cols and gorges, providing both challenging climbs and rewarding descents.
Yes, many of the gravel bike routes around Halsou are circular. Popular options include the challenging Roland Gorge – Route du Pas de Roland loop from Itxassou and the Itxassou – Itxassou loop from Itxassou, both offering extensive loops through the region's diverse landscapes.
Many routes offer stunning views of the Pyrenees and the local landscape. You can explore the dramatic Roland's Pass, which is featured on several routes like the Roland Gorge – Route du Pas de Roland loop from Itxassou. Other highlights include the Col de Pinodieta and various mountain peaks like Mondarrain and Mont Errebi.
The region's climate makes spring and autumn ideal for gravel biking, offering pleasant temperatures and vibrant scenery. Summer can also be enjoyable, though some routes might be more exposed to heat. Winter conditions can vary, with higher elevations potentially experiencing colder temperatures or occasional precipitation, so checking local weather is advisable.
Yes, the area around Halsou is rich in cultural heritage. You might encounter sites like the Notre-Dame-d'Aubépine chapel or the ancient Discoidal Steles and Three Crosses of Xareta. The charming town of Espelette, known for its peppers, is also a notable point of interest in the wider region.
Ride durations vary significantly based on the route's length and difficulty. Shorter, moderate routes like The Ustaritz Moors – Chapelle d'Otsanz loop from Lapurdi can be completed in about 1 hour. Longer, difficult routes such as Hasparren 🤩🤩 – Col d'Iramalda loop from Cambo-les-Bains can take over 5 hours due to their distance and significant elevation gains.

Absolutely. Halsou is well-suited for advanced gravel cyclists. Routes like the Hasparren 🤩🤩 – Col d'Iramalda loop from Cambo-les-Bains, which tackles the demanding Col d'Iramalda, offer significant distances and substantial elevation gains, providing a true test of endurance and skill.
While specific public transport links directly to every trailhead might be limited, major towns in the region like Itxassou and Cambo-les-Bains, which serve as starting points for several routes, are generally accessible by local bus services. It's advisable to check regional transport schedules for the most up-to-date information on connections to your chosen starting point.
Parking is typically available in the towns and villages that serve as starting points for the gravel routes, such as Itxassou, Cambo-les-Bains, and Lapurdi. Look for designated public parking areas within these communities. Specific parking details for individual trailheads may vary, so it's a good idea to check the route descriptions on komoot for more precise information.
